[发明专利]日志分析方法及装置有效
申请号: | 201711278704.5 | 申请日: | 2017-12-06 |
公开(公告)号: | CN108063685B | 公开(公告)日: | 2021-06-18 |
发明(设计)人: | 朱臣 | 申请(专利权)人: | 迈普通信技术股份有限公司 |
主分类号: | H04L12/24 | 分类号: | H04L12/24 |
代理公司: | 北京超凡志成知识产权代理事务所(普通合伙) 11371 | 代理人: | 吴迪 |
地址: | 610041 四川省成都市高*** | 国省代码: | 四川;51 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 日志 分析 方法 装置 | ||
本发明的实施例提供一种日志分析方法及装置,应用于集群系统,所述方法包括:集群系统中处理用户终端业务请求的目标服务器向所述集群系统中的日志分析服务器发送多个日志文件,其中,所述日志文件中包括至少一条日志,每条日志包括日志ID及请求序号;日志分析服务器基于每条日志中的日志ID及请求序号,对日志进行排序,获得经排序的日志;日志分析服务器对所述经排序的日志进行分析。通过本实施例提供的方案,目标服务器将日志文件发送给日志分析服务器,由分析服务器根据每条日志的日志ID及请求序号对日志进行排序,将日志ID相同的日志按照请求序号进行排序,无需人工进行查找排序,节省人力和时间,提高日志的分析效率。
技术领域
本发明涉及通信技术领域,尤其涉及一种日志分析方法及装置。
背景技术
为了提高系统的接入性能,现有技术中,大多数系统都采用集群部署,即相同的服务部署在很多不同的服务器上,通过将用户的请求分布到不同的服务器上,从而达到提高整个系统的接入能力。但是由于大多数业务都是很多次请求交互才能完成的,这时这些请求可能会被分配到不同的服务器上,并在不同的服务器上产生日志。无法对生成日志进行统一管理,不便于在系统出现故障时进行日志分析,查找故障原因。
发明内容
本申请描述一种日志分析方法及装置。
第一方面,本发明的实施例提供一种日志分析方法,应用于集群系统,所述方法包括:所述集群系统中处理用户终端业务请求的目标服务器向所述集群系统中的日志分析服务器发送多个日志文件,其中,所述日志文件中包括至少一条日志,每条日志包括日志ID及请求序号;所述日志分析服务器基于每条日志中的日志ID及请求序号,对日志进行排序,获得经排序的日志;所述日志分析服务器对所述经排序的日志进行分析。通过本实施例提供的方案,目标服务器将日志文件发送给日志分析服务器,由分析服务器根据每条日志的日志ID及请求序号对日志进行排序,将日志ID相同的日志按照请求序号进行排序,无需人工进行查找排序,节省人力和时间,提高日志的分析效率。
可选地,所述方法还包括生成日志的步骤,该步骤包括:所述目标服务器在处理用户终端的业务请求时,向所述集群系统中的日志序号生成服务器发送生成日志ID及请求序号的请求;所述日志序号生成服务器根据用户终端信息生成该用户终端对应的日志ID及请求序号。根据同一用户终端的业务请求产生的顺序到所述日志序号生成服务器生成请求序号,在对同一用户终端的业务请求产生的日志ID进行归类的基础上,给每个日志进行编号,可以确保日志按照处理的先后顺序进行排序,有效避免多个目标服务器系统时间不一致而导致的日志顺序与实际执行顺序不同的技术问题。
可选地,所述日志序号生成服务器根据用户终端信息生成该用户终端对应的日志ID及请求序号的步骤,包括:所述日志序号生成服务器根据用户终端信息查询是否存在所述用户终端对应的日志ID;在不存在日志ID时,根据所述用户终端的标识信息和所述业务请求处理时间生成日志ID,并将请求序号设置为初始值,其中,标识信息包括用户终端的IP地址或用户终端的MAC地址;在存在日志ID时,将请求序号按照预设规则递增。对日志进行编号便于对同一用户终端的业务请求产生的日志进行排序,避免同一用户终端的业务请求被多个系统时间不一致的目标服务器处理时,出现的分析不准确的技术问题。同时,通过查找日志ID确认所述日志序号生成服务器是否为用户终端的业务请求生成过日志,便于根据日志ID生成请求序号连续的日志。
可选地,所述方法还包括所述目标服务器将日志文件发送给日志分析服务器的步骤,该步骤通过以下方式的任意一种实现:
所述目标服务器按照预设时间间隔向所述日志分析服务器发送日志文件;或,所述目标服务器在日志文件容量达到预设容量阈值时,将所述日志文件发送给日志分析服务器。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于迈普通信技术股份有限公司,未经迈普通信技术股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201711278704.5/2.html,转载请声明来源钻瓜专利网。